Transaction 59491642059a98efef646286506a92ae19fe8fdad4c9b7fcd9821ad46a4f9d51
1 Input
1 Output
-
59491642059a98efef646286506a92ae19fe8fdad4c9b7fcd9821ad46a4f9d51:0
- value
- 5990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c8602a8dabc4092cb409fab234efc63489966ed O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M72CQehNBHKQpExny9mzj4WNZd8Zi5zSh